ResumoThis article describes a numerical model of a GPR antenna used in the context of civil engineering to test structures. The model proposed was obtained by comparisons between simulations and experiments made with different cementitious materials. This model does not represent the real sensors exactly because some components are not known due in part to the manufacturing secrets, but it gives a good approach to the fields measured in the experiments.
